Christmas shopping for teenagers can be simple. Your teens are likely involved in activities or groups or have decorated their room in a style that shows their personality. If you are buying gifts for a teen girl, use her personality and likes to guide selecting a budget friendly present. Choose an age-appropriate item that she can repeatedly use over time. - Costume jewelry is a suitable Christmas gift option for teenage girls. Teens are often interested in jewelry featuring beads, fabric and synthetic stones. Find a matching necklace and earring set for your teen's Christmas gift. Select a style similar to her existing jewelry, but choose a new color or stone type. Avoid buying items in styles you never see her wear. If your teen has a style of fashion she is happy with, she is not likely to deviate from her comfort zone.
- Music CDs are relatively cheap, and mp3 downloads are available through a variety of websites. Many teenage girls have a favorite group or artist who they play at home or in their car. Check her CD or mp3 player for a list of songs she currently has in rotation. If she has all the popular albums from her favorite artist already, choose the artist's holiday CD or a movie soundtrack that includes the artist. Alternatively, you could download 10 songs that feature her favorite artist, and burn them to a music CD or copy them to a flash drive as her Christmas gift.
- Help your high school graduate prepare for her own place by giving her a photo frame set for Christmas. Fill the frames with her baby pictures and pictures with immediate family. You can find frame sets in a variety of bold or neutral colors depending on her personality. If she is getting an apartment, choose frames that will match a range of decor styles. College-bound teens can use frames in a variety of designs as dorm rooms usually have neutral paint and furniture.
